Canon Canosound PS-1000

marketed in March 1977

super 8 mm film

aperture size: 4 x 5.4 mm

lens: Canon PS f: 1.3 mm \ F: 17-28 mm

lamp: 80 W, 30 V, ELB

pilot lamp: yes

reel capacity: 120 m (400 ft)

projection: forward, not reverse, still

projection speed: 18, 24 fps

film loading: automatic threading

rewinding: approx 100 sec

sound: single-system, magnetic recording on main sound track

sound mode: mono

sound control: volume, tone

amplifier: transistorized

amplifier output: 2.5 W

frequency response: ?

recording: magnetic recording on main sound track

sound-on-sound: sound-on-sound,sound fading

recording system: volume level control (ALC)

input terminal: Microphone, Auxiliary

input jacks: Microphone: 3.5 mm mini-jack, Auxiliary: DIN 5-pin plug (Eurepean type)

output terminal: Monitor (8 Ohm), Auxiliary, External Speaker (8 ohm)

output jacks: Auxiliary: DIN 5-pin plug (Eurepean type), Ext Sp: DIN 2-pin plug, Monitor: 3.5 mm mini-jack

built-in speaker: 10 cm diameter round speaker

built-in film cutter: yes

motor: magnetic motor

power source: 100-240 V AC, 50/60 Hz, 140 W

weight: 6,100 g

dimensions: 180 x 290 x 300 mm

made in Japan by Canon

  • first sound projector of Canon

  • optional Daylight Viewer DV-1
